In the attached video, David Fenstersheib of Fenstersheib Law Group explains how recent changes to Florida’s negligence laws have made it much harder for injured victims to recover compensation after an accident. These updates—part of Florida’s new tort reform—tilt the scales in favor of insurance companies, making it critical for accident victims to understand how fault is determined and what it means for their claims.
Under the old law, you could recover compensation even if the other driver was only 1% at fault. But under the new comparative negligence rule, you can only receive damages if the other party is more than 51% responsible for the accident. This means that if you’re found even slightly more at fault than the other driver, you could lose your right to any recovery at all.
Insurance companies are already using this law to their advantage — arguing that victims share the majority of the blame, even when the facts tell a different story. As David explains, determining who was “more than 51% at fault” is often a complex process that may require taking the case to court and letting a jury decide.
